HOWELL, NJ — Ice Cream on 9, a longtime favorite roadside stop on Route 9, has officially reopened after an extended and unexplained closure, sparking excitement among local residents.
The popular ice cream shop, known for its expansive menu and colorful atmosphere, welcomed back customers this week, although no details were provided regarding the reason for its previous shutdown.

Community celebrates return of a local favorite

Ice Cream on 9 has long been a destination for families, friends, and ice cream enthusiasts across Monmouth County. Its reopening was met with immediate traffic and social media buzz, with many eager to return for sundaes, soft serve, and specialty treats.
The shop’s unexpected hiatus had left many wondering about its future, but the return of open doors and service counters ended months of speculation.
No official comment on closure
Management has not issued a formal statement explaining the reasons behind the shutdown or the timing of the reopening.
Despite the mystery, customers appear focused on enjoying their favorite desserts just in time for the warmer spring weather.
